Abstract
Process for isolating paraffinsulfonates and sulfuric acid of low alkali metal sulfate content from paraffinsulfoxidation reaction mixtures with the aid of alcohols, which comprises adding a C.sub.4 -C.sub.8 -alcohol to the reaction mixture, which has been freed from sulfur dioxide, removing the lower phase of dilute sulfuric acid which separates out, adding to the remaining upper product phase (1) an amount of alkali metal hydroxide such that two phases form and bringing the upper product phase (2) thus obtained to a pH value of 9-12 by addition of some of the product phase (1) and concentrating it by evaporation. For better utilization of the alkali during neutralization, this step can also be carried out in three stages. Only an alkali metal sulfate solution is then obtained as the waste product.
